**Q: How do I report a suspected file-descriptor leak in Quillhost?**

First confirm the symptom: rising descriptor counts in the Quillhost metrics panel that never return to baseline after load drops. Capture the process snapshot with the `qh-fdscan` helper and attach it to your ticket, noting the tenant and time window. The runtime team is actively hunting this leak and triages snapshots daily. Send the snapshot and ticket reference to the address below.

escalation mailbox, hafop-hahap: oliok@sivrelsoft.internal

Hey team — quick handover on the GiftLeaf donation-receipt mailer before I roll off. The templates live in the receipts-mailer repo, and the nightly batch kicks off at 02:00. Known quirk: receipts over 500 entries get split into two sends, so don't panic if donors mention duplicates — they're halves, not dupes. Retries are automatic, three attempts max. Anything weirder than that, escalate rather than re-running the batch yourself. The person to escalate to going forward is named below.

approver of tawip-bagap = Holdor Silath

Re: conflict resolution in `SyncMerger.resolve()` — I'd like a closer look at the lease window here. If an attacker can stall a sync agent past the lease expiry, they could race the tiebreak and overwrite a confirmed event on Fennwick calendars. Please confirm the expiry is enforced server-side, not just in the client loop. For reference, the constants under review are:

limits module of yahag-kahip:
QUOTAS = {
    "quenion": 636,
    "ralys": 899,
    "istael": 695,
    "eliion": 652,
    "pelius": 657,
    "zormir": 103,
    "keleth": 279,
}

Minutes — Management Meeting, Portfolio Review

Present: senior management; Chair: T. Averill.

The committee approved retiring the Fenlow instrument line. Production ceases end of next quarter; remaining inventory to be cleared through the Darvick channel at standard discount tiers. Service obligations run through existing contracts only. Two affected production roles to be redeployed. Communications plan to be drafted before any customer notice. The decision rests on one confidential consideration, recorded below.

board note of kadug-tawig: Only 5 of the 100 pilot accounts renewed Oliath, so a churn review is set for April 15.